[DeepL Translation - needs review] It is a place where hatred is deposited. Shuichi Yoshida's mega-novel depicting evil! A film adaptation has been decided! Starring Sota Fukushi and Marika Matsumoto, and directed by Tatsushi Omori, who has not worked with Yoshida since "Sayonara Gorge"! A bedridden man is murdered at Momijien, a lakeside nursing home for the elderly, after his ventilator is removed. The detective investigating the case meets a woman who works at the facility, but under extr...

5-Star, if it weren't for an irrelevant relationship
If you've read any of his other novels, go ahead this one will definitely haunt you.
However, a certain relationship was not necessary imo, as it didn't add anything relevant to the story, and so dragged down the pace.
But besides that, I was 100% hooked until the end.
